Positive benefits:

  • Gene editing has the potential to cure or prevent a wide range of diseases, including cancer, sickle cell anemia, and cystic fibrosis.
  • It could also be used to improve a person’s physical or mental abilities.
  • Gene editing could lead to new treatments for diseases that are currently incurable.

Negative risks:

  • Gene editing is a new and experimental treatment, so there is a risk of side effects that are not yet known.
  • It could also lead to unintended consequences, such as the development of new diseases.
  • Gene editing could be used to create “designer babies,” which raises ethical concerns.

Strategies to advocate for legislative change:

  1. Contact your state legislators and explain the benefits and risks of gene editing.
  2. Attend public hearings on legislation related to gene editing.
  3. Write letters to the editor of your local newspaper or to other media outlets.
  4. Start a petition or online campaign to raise awareness of the issue.
  5. Work with patient advocacy groups to lobby for legislative change.

By using these strategies, you can help to ensure that insurance coverage for gene editing is available to those who need it.
